Tangy and perfectly sweetened, this homemade lemon curd has an amazing lemon flavor. It is made of simple ingredients in 10 minutes. Use it as a spread, topping for your morning crepes and pancakes, or fill your cupcakes or cake with it.

Instructions
In a saucepan, add all the ingredients except the butter.
Cook the mixture over medium heat, whisking continuously, until it thickens and coats the back of a spoon with a thick film.
Remove the saucepan from the heat and, if desired, strain the mixture through a fine mesh strainer to remove the zest. This step is optional but helps achieve a smoother texture.
Pour into an air-tight jar and refrigerate.
